Transaction fd05a703e415eff1154f9d7fae59c5fe44029b4de529ace143b2011bccd8ad5c

36 Input
1 Outputs
  • fd05a703e415eff1154f9d7fae59c5fe44029b4de529ace143b2011bccd8ad5c:0
  • value  1208577923
    address  1frwsZD1PQEsEdNB7FJw8LT9VcGtpAFq9